Is depression "all in the family"? Noah May opens up about the role of genetics, family support, and overcoming the scars of childhood bullying. From journalism to podcasting, learn how Noah turned his personal struggles into a platform for advocacy.
Key Topics
Mental health struggles and personal journey The role of family and genetics in depression and anxiety The significance of tattoos in mental health and healing Breaking stigma and encouraging open conversations The impact of childhood bullying and social influences
